Niskayuna Central School District is rebranding from the “Silver Warriors” moniker to "Niskayuna" or “Nisky,” after a statewide mandate requiring schools to remove Native American-themed logos, mascots, names and imagery. The decision was voted on during the School Board’s April 8 meeting. An agenda item for that meeting recommended approval of the replacement “Silver Knights” moniker, as voted on by members of the school community. However, board members opted to go a different route.

BURNT HILLS, N.Y. (WRGB) — For more than a century, The Charlton School has served as a therapeutic learning community in Saratoga County. But this small campus is not a typical residential treatment center. Founded in 1895, then-called The Charlton Industrial Farm School was meant to help boys experiencing homelessness. By 1955, The Charlton School’s mission had shifted, with a new focus on empowering girls.

NISKAYUNA, N.Y. (WRGB) — Middle school students in Niskayuna can expect reconfiguration to begin earlier than anticipated – in September – with construction having moved ahead of schedule. CBS6 got an inside look at the work happening at Iroquois Middle School back in December. WASHINGTON (WRGB) — Dozens of students from Middleburgh Central School District were among the hundreds of thousands of Americans who flocked to the nation’s capital in January for the 2025 presidential inauguration. The trip marks the district’s third attempt at bringing students to witness the historic event. In 2017, the inaugural field trip brought students to Washington, D.C. for President Donald Trump’s swearing in.
